package com.google.gwt.tools.apichecker;
import com.google.gwt.core.ext.TreeLogger;
import com.google.gwt.core.ext.typeinfo.JClassType;
import com.google.gwt.core.ext.typeinfo.JPackage;
import java.util.ArrayList;
import java.util.Arrays;
import java.util.Collections;
import java.util.HashMap;
import java.util.HashSet;
import java.util.List;
import java.util.Map;
import java.util.Set;
/**
* An immutable class that encapsulates an API package.
*/
final class ApiPackage implements Comparable<ApiPackage>, ApiElement {
private Map<String, ApiClass> apiClasses = new HashMap<String, ApiClass>();
private final ApiContainer apiContainer;
private final TreeLogger logger;
private final String name;
private final JPackage packageObject;
ApiPackage(JPackage obj, ApiContainer container) {
packageObject = obj;
this.apiContainer = container;
logger = container.getLogger();
name = obj.getName();
initialize();
}
public int compareTo(ApiPackage other) {
return this.getName().compareTo(other.getName());
}
@Override
public boolean equals(Object o) {
if (!(o instanceof ApiPackage)) {
return false;
}
return this.getName().equals(((ApiPackage) o).getName());
}
public String getRelativeSignature() {
return name;
}
@Override
public int hashCode() {
return this.getName().hashCode();
}
@Override
public String toString() {
return name;
}
List<JClassType> getAllClasses() {
List<JClassType> allClasses =
new ArrayList<JClassType>(Arrays.asList(packageObject.getTypes()));
logger.log(TreeLogger.SPAM, "API " + packageObject + " has " + allClasses.size()
+ " outer classes", null);
int index = 0;
while (index < allClasses.size()) {
JClassType classObject = allClasses.get(index);
allClasses.addAll(Arrays.asList(classObject.getNestedTypes()));
index++;
}
logger.log(TreeLogger.SPAM, "API " + packageObject + " has " + allClasses.size()
+ " total classes", null);
return allClasses;
}
String getApiAsString() {
StringBuffer sb = new StringBuffer();
sb.append(name + ", size = " + apiClasses.size() + "\n");
ArrayList<ApiClass> apiClassesList = new ArrayList<ApiClass>(apiClasses.values());
Collections.sort(apiClassesList);
for (ApiClass apiClass : apiClassesList) {
sb.append(apiClass.getApiAsString());
}
return sb.toString();
}
ApiClass getApiClass(String className) {
return apiClasses.get(className);
}
Set<ApiClass> getApiClassesBySet(Set<String> classNames) {
Set<ApiClass> set = new HashSet<ApiClass>();
for (String className : classNames) {
set.add(getApiClass(className));
}
return set;
}
Set<String> getApiClassNames() {
return new HashSet<String>(apiClasses.keySet());
}
ApiContainer getApiContainer() {
return apiContainer;
}
String getName() {
return name;
}
private void initialize() {
ArrayList<String> notAddedClassNames = new ArrayList<String>();
for (JClassType classType : getAllClasses()) {
if (apiContainer.isApiClass(classType)) {
ApiClass apiClass = new ApiClass(classType, this);
apiClasses.put(classType.getQualifiedSourceName(), apiClass);
} else {
notAddedClassNames.add(classType.toString());
}
}
if (notAddedClassNames.size() > 0) {
logger.log(TreeLogger.SPAM, "API " + apiContainer.getName() + ", package: " + name
+ ", not adding " + notAddedClassNames.size() + " nonApi classes: " + notAddedClassNames,
null);
}
}
}
